The Lord is My Shepherd

The Lord is My Shepherd 0

The LORD is my shepherd conveys confidence and trust in the Lord, our God.   A shepherd is a person who herds, tends and guard his sheep.  We are the sheep of God's pasture and He leads and guides us under His watchful eye.  In John 10:11, Jesus introduces himself to us as the "Good Shepherd".
Emmanuel - God With Us

Emmanuel - God With Us 0

 

We have entered into the Advent Season.  It's the time of year when we celebrate Jesus coming into the earth as a baby and we look forward to His return to earth as the Coming King.  Matthew 1:23 says, "The virgin will be with child and will give birth to a son, and they will call him "Emmanuel" which means, "God with us," (NIV).  God is still with us in these unprecedented times.  He promises to never leave nor forsake us.

The Fear of the Lord is the Beginning of Knowledge

The Fear of the Lord is the Beginning of Knowledge 0

Proverbs 1:7 says, “The fear of the Lord is the beginning of knowledge, but fools despise wisdom and discipline,” (NIV).  To fear God is to recognize Him as the Creator, who is omnipotent, omniscient and omnipresent.”  It is to acknowledge that we are the creation while He is the Creator of the universe, including all human beings.
